Form 4: Sunrun Executive Sells Shares to Cover Taxes

Sentiment:

Statement of Changes in Beneficial Ownership


Sunrun Inc. reports a Form 4 filing detailing the sale of common stock by CEO Mary Powell to cover tax obligations.

Summary

  • Mary Powell, CEO and Director of Sunrun Inc., sold 193,002 shares of common stock on April 6, 2026.
  • The sale was to cover tax obligations arising from the settlement of vested restricted stock units.
  • The weighted average sale price was $13.2471 per share, with individual sales ranging from $13.18 to $13.305.
  • Following the transaction, Powell beneficially owns 934,282 shares, including 437,285 restricted stock units that are subject to forfeiture until they vest.
